“The 20 Mile Rabbit Hole!”

Deep beneath the English Channel, DC's "Immortal Warrior" clings to a lit bundle of dynamite while a squad of Nazi soldiers presses forward through the tunnel below — a tense standoff rendered with real urgency in Joe Kubert's cover art. The cover copy makes the stakes bracingly clear: if the Unknown Soldier can't stop these men, Britain itself falls to the Third Reich. This novel-length issue from 1980, "The 20 Mile Rabbit Hole!", promises wall-to-wall WWII tension from writer Bob Haney and artist Dick Ayers.

writer Bob Haney · artist Dick Ayers · inker Gerry Talaoc · colorist Bob LeRose · letterer Esphidy Mahilum · cover Joe Kubert
